Ordinals
beta
Sat 1990514970114809
decimal
909647.282614809
degree
0°69647′431″282614809‴
percentile
94.78642725258936%
name
tdgkbbqygu
cycle
0
epoch
4
period
451
block
909647
offset
282614809
timestamp
2025-08-12 03:28:20 UTC
rarity
common
prev
next